Output 631d7a2395e1a71042fad29a84b25432110972bbf1304d4d150125d3a92dd837:0

value
172560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ba48f008ce245326c9acfc442423c7c005d2004 OP_EQUAL
address
38ayjfR7zHzwrrDoZ6ucie9SMt1taurGw4
transaction
631d7a2395e1a71042fad29a84b25432110972bbf1304d4d150125d3a92dd837
spent
true